Output 0451de32d1e75ff31efb8bf25458177d60f417998140b5b6c0bbb638062cf68e:1

value
557698
script pubkey
OP_0 OP_PUSHBYTES_20 27c1a8269c90ddd8edfdc7f551d49f622e0956aa
address
ltc1qylq6sf5ujrwa3m0acl64r4ylvghqj442wr6g3w
transaction
0451de32d1e75ff31efb8bf25458177d60f417998140b5b6c0bbb638062cf68e
spent
true